Emma, I know what you mean about some of the runs at the top in Niederau seeming almost eerily empty at times. I've been there 3 times and last March I was literally the only person for quite lengthy periods on the blue and red slopes as you turn left off the top of the gondola. It felt great for a while to have the whole place to oneself, but after a while I became somewhat uneasy !
